Cash refers to the most liquid asset of Aimei Health Technology, which is listed under current asset account on Aimei Health Technology balance sheet and usually includes currency, coins, checking accounts, and not deposited checks received from Aimei Health customers. The amounts must be unrestricted with restricted cash listed in a different Aimei Health account. It is the total amount of money in the form of currency that a company has in its possession. This includes all bills, coins, and funds in bank accounts.
